
1966 Daimler 250 Rat Rod
This custom build pairs raw character with refined engineering, delivering a unique interpretation of classic style and modern performance. Powered by a 4.0L Ford Barra engine with a six-speed electronically controlled automatic gearbox, it offers effortless power and smooth drivability. Supported by upgraded front disc brakes and adjustable coil-over rear suspension, bringing confident handling to match its bold presence.
Finished in a Rat-Rod inspired matte black with hand-formed bonnet vents and custom rear flares, the exterior has an industrial, aeronautical edge. Inside, the cabin is fitted with classic black leather, a brushed copper switch panel, and timber accents stained in black Japanese ink and sealed in satin epoxy – honouring vintage materials with a modern twist. With electric power steering, a Mota-Lita steering wheel, and a clever integration of the original column gear selector to suit the updated drivetrain, this build captures the spirit of innovation with a deep respect for its heritage.
